Agents and Business Managers of Artists, Performers, and Athletes vs. Aircraft Mechanics and Service Technicians: Who Earns More?

Agents and Business Managers of Artists, Performers, and Athletess out-earn Aircraft Mechanics and Service Technicianss by $18K a year at the national median, per BLS OEWS May 2024. Agents and Business Managers of Artists, Performers, and Athletess land at $96,310 and Aircraft Mechanics and Service Technicianss at $78,680. The education gap is real: agents and business managers of artists, performers, and athlete programs typically require bachelor's degree, while aircraft mechanics and service technician programs require high school diploma or equivalent. Top-paying state for Agents and Business Managers of Artists, Performers, and Athletess is Wisconsin ($114,210); for Aircraft Mechanics and Service Technicianss it's New Jersey ($97,730).
